Tesla hit with another wrongful death suit over its electronic door handles
"The lawsuit states that Samuel Tremblett was unable to escape his Model Y after crashing into a tree on October 29, 2025 in Easton, Massachusetts. Tremblett pleaded with 9-1-1 operators to rescue him, saying "I can't breathe. It's on fire. Help. Please. I'm going to die.""
"Tesla's door handles, which operate electronically and sit flush against the vehicle for improved aerodynamics, have attracted scrutiny in recent months after numerous cases in which occupants have become trapped in their vehicles after a crash. The suit includes details of at least 15 people who have died since 2016 in Tesla vehicles after being trapped inside by the electric door handles."
"China recently banned electronic handle s, deeming them unsafe and requiring vehicle manufacturers to install mechanical ones instead. And the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ration is investigating numerous complaints filed by Tesla owners, with a particular focus on children who have been locked inside the vehicle without any way to get out. Tesla's vehicles contain manual door releases, but the agency notes that certain people, especially children, may not be able to operate them."
